mysql 效能指標

2022-06-25 04:48:10 字數 1188 閱讀 9571

qps每秒處理的查詢數

tps每秒處理的事務數

iops每秒磁碟進行的i/o操作次數

一、tps:transactions per second(每秒傳輸的事物處理個數),即伺服器每秒處理的事務數。tps包括一條訊息入和一條訊息出,加上一次使用者資料庫訪問。(業務tps = caps × 每個呼叫平均tps)

tps是軟體測試結果的測量單位。乙個事務是指乙個客戶機向伺服器傳送請求然後伺服器做出反應的過程。客戶機在傳送請求時開始計時,收到伺服器響應後結束計時,以此來計算使用的時間和完成的事務個數。

一般的,評價系統效能均以每秒鐘完成的技術交易的數量來衡量。系統整體處理能力取決於處理能力最低模組的tps值。

二、qps:每秒查詢率qps是對乙個特定的查詢伺服器在規定時間內所處理流量多少的衡量標準,在網際網路上,作為網域名稱系統伺服器的機器的效能經常用每秒查詢率來衡量。

對應fetches/sec,即每秒的響應請求數,也即是最大吞吐能力。

qps(tps)= 併發數/平均響應時間    或者   併發數 = qps*平均響應時間

併發數= qps*平均響應時間 = 1000/(30*60) *(5*60)=166.7

理論上可以計算出磁碟的平均最大iops,即iops = 1000 ms/ (tseek + troatation),忽略資料傳輸時間。假設磁碟平均物理尋道時間為3ms, 磁碟轉速為7200,10k,15k rpm,則磁碟iops理論最大值分別為, 

iops = 1000 / (3 + 60000/7200/2)  = 140 

iops = 1000 / (3 + 60000/10000/2) = 167 

iops = 1000 / (3 + 60000/15000/2) = 200 

iops可細分為如下幾個指標: 

toatal iops,混合讀寫和順序隨機i/o負載情況下的磁碟iops,這個與實際i/o情況最為相符,大多數應用關注此指標。 

random read iops,100%隨機讀負載情況下的iops。 

random write iops,100%隨機寫負載情況下的iops。 

sequential read iops,100%順序負載讀情況下的iops。 

sequential write iops,100%順序寫負載情況下的iops。 

MySql主要關注效能指標

在專案當中資料庫一般都會成為主要的效能與負載瓶頸,那麼針對資料庫各項效能指標的監控與對應的優化是開發與運維人員需要面對的主要工作,而且這部分的工作會貫穿專案從開發到執行的整個週期裡。在mysql中通過show global status可以得到很多的效能指標項,從中我們可以可以抽取需要關注的指標項 ...

mysql 每秒事務數 mysql 效能指標

qps 每秒處理的查詢數 tps 每秒處理的事務數 iops每秒磁碟進行的i o操作次數 一 tps transactions per second 每秒傳輸的事物處理個數 即伺服器每秒處理的事務數。tps包括一條訊息入和一條訊息出,加上一次使用者資料庫訪問。業務tps caps 每個呼叫平均tps...

mysql效能指標都有哪些 MySQL幾個效能指標

近期參加了乙個dba mysql的分享,主要從mysql的效能指標分析 同步及運維三個方面分享一些經驗,其中,一些經驗值還是值得記錄下來的 對於乙個mysql例項,crud上限經驗值如下 query 3w s insert 2w s update 8000 s delete 8000 s 這幾個值是...